Petworth House Under Grey Sky

Hi all,

This is a photograph I thought you might like that I took of Petworth house approaching from an old cart track towards an old giant tree. There are two figures in the distance approaching the house. It is late afternoon and the clouds were beginning to gather. It just had that moody effect and classic english country side feel. It reminds me of famous painting but I’m still trying to find it. The grounds were designed by Capability Brown. J. W Turner and Anthony Van Dyck used to hang out there, amongst others, so I am sure one of them painted a similar scene… Let me know if you have any ideas!

Petworth House Grey Sky by Mike Hope

 Petworth House by Mike Hope

I got a really nice reply from Gustavo Moniz Ferreira who saw my photo on 500px and did a little research on a painting I shot displayed at the above  Petworth House. He found out that the painting of the table (below) is called “Gulliver Presented to the Queen of Brobdignag” and the author is Charles Robert Leslie. The picture was painted in 1834/35 and has the dimensions of 100 x 123 cm.

Hi all,

I was inspired to put this together from another picture using wet glass. I took five pictures of the sunflowers with different exposures and fused them in an HDR program. Then I used filter software to create the wet glass layer look and blended it together.  Let me know if you like it!!

Time Moves

Hi all,

Thought you might like to take a look at this one. I took a shot of an ornamental gift clock / weigh machine in a great curio shop in Lake Arrowhead. Hand held with the Canon EOS-M and a 40mm lens on f/2.8 in low light so I could get a narrow depth of field and natural look. Then I applied some oil paint effects in post to give it the oiled canvas look, adjusting light contrast etc., as I went. Let me know what you think?
